Sniffer Dogs Revolutionize Nature Conservation

Sniffer dogs, traditionally used by police and rescue teams, are now proving invaluable in environmental conservation. Dr. Annegret Grimm, a population ecologist at the Helmholtz Centre for Environmental Research (UFZ), leads this innovative approach, using dogs to map species for conservation and management.

Grimm's company, Monitoring-Dogs, detects hidden species like otters, salamanders, and common frogs in open-cast mines. The Lower Saxony State Office for Nature, Coastal Protection and Species Conservation (NLWKN) sees great potential in this method, complementing classic monitoring techniques.

The Wildlife Detection Dogs association, with over 220 members from eight European countries, works on quality assurance and certifications. Svenja Kremling, the first person at the Lower Saxony State Forests (NLF) to lead a dog search, trained her Irish terrier bitch Tilda to detect the beetle species Anoplophora. Their work was featured in the NNA's digital Impuls series, attracting several hundred viewers.

Targeted searches using sniffer dogs can save time and cost compared to classic methods. However, it requires well-trained dogs and handlers, suitable search strategies, and effective teamwork. Dogs' keen sense of smell, ranging from 1100 to 2000 cubic millimeters compared to humans' 2.4 to 3 cubic millimeters, makes them excellent for detecting various scents imperceptible to humans.
